Molly has been the centre of attention since Sunday, when the weekend episode saw her caught in a love triangle with Mitchel, Sammy and Zachariah.
Backlash from the recent challenge continued after Zach gave her flowers and a huge kiss.

Yet things then took a turn when budding actress Molly became furious after bombshell Charlotte chose to couple up with her love interest Zachariah.
In a bid to make things as awkward as possible, Molly interrupted Zach and Charlotte's one-on-one innocent gym session in order to keep her eyes firmly on 'her prize'.
It led to the rest of the Islanders looking on as they passed judgement on Molly's actions - which those at home deemed as bullying.
Jess, 22, and Ella both appeared to call her out as Jess pointed out Molly's brazen behaviour: "Look, look, look!
"Molly is doing the most."
Ella replied: "She's not leaving Zach's side today. She is obviously pretending that she just wanted to work out."
Jess then added: "She knows we're talking about her. I don't give a f***. Give a f***."
She has also branded the influencer a "f***ing theatre actress".
